Output 9580a9cd283222cc3e17b6f37241b4211f78b7635813ebe83ecd05970321533d:3

value
3012255
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c61a5aae7f219c5940c1f90025762b1df06eb840 OP_EQUAL
address
3KkVHeeK4SVRMcNTFGeif5DG552bkqzzNC
transaction
9580a9cd283222cc3e17b6f37241b4211f78b7635813ebe83ecd05970321533d
confirmations
460929
spent
true